Addis Ababa was founded in 1886 by Emperor Menelik II as a replacement for the old imperial capital, Entotto. The city's architecture reflects its rich history, with a mix of traditional Ethiopian, Art Deco, and modern styles. The city has a strong cultural identity, with over 80 ethnic groups represented. Addis Ababa is known for its vibrant arts scene, with numerous galleries and museums showcasing Ethiopian art and culture. The city's history is also reflected in its many historic landmarks, including the National Museum of Ethiopia.

天気&パッケージ
Addis Ababa is known for its unique climate, with a high altitude (2,350m) that results in cooler temperatures. Pack layers for your visit, as the temperature can drop significantly at night, even during the warmer months.

お金 & 通貨
Get a travel card →Ethiopian Birr, ETB
You can exchange currency at the airport, hotels, or local banks, but rates may be poor; for better rates, go to a local bank or an authorized currency exchange office. Be cautious of unofficial money changers.
Major credit and debit cards are accepted at most hotels, restaurants, and shops in Addis Ababa, but cash is still king; some smaller shops and street vendors may only accept cash. Mobile payments like M-Pesa are also widely accepted.
Tipping is not mandatory but is appreciated; 10-20 ETB for taxi drivers, 10-20 ETB for hotel staff, and 5-10 ETB for restaurant staff is considered sufficient.
食事、ショッピング、旅行 予算
Cheap car hire →A typical cup of coffee from a street vendor costs around 10-15 ETB.
A traditional injera and stews or salads from a local eatery costs around 20-30 ETB.
A plate of tibs (stir-fried meat) or key wot (stew) from a local restaurant costs around 50-70 ETB.
The Merkato market and the streets around it offer a variety of street food options, including injera, tibs, and other traditional dishes.
The local supermarkets, such as Italo or Debre Zeit, offer a range of groceries at affordable prices.
The Merkato market and other local markets have a variety of affordable clothing options, including traditional Ethiopian clothing like habesha kemis.
A day pass on the Addis Ababa public bus costs around 2 ETB, and a taxi ride from the airport costs around 100-150 ETB.
Avoid exchanging money at the airport or hotels, as rates are often poor.Use local ATMs to withdraw ETB, as they offer better exchange rates than currency exchange offices.Negotiate prices when shopping at local markets or from street vendors.
